Interventions

Mental health interventions are strategies aimed at preventing, treating, or managing mental health issues. They range from early prevention programs to crisis interventions and include therapies like CBT, medication, and lifestyle changes. Effective interventions can promote wellbeing, reduce symptoms, and improve overall functioning for individuals with mental health challenges.
